					<description><![CDATA[Gili Meno is the quietest of the three Gili Islands, sitting just off the northwest coast of Lombok. Compared with Gili Trawangan and Gili Air, it feels much slower. There is no big nightlife scene, fewer cafés and restaurants, and not much to do after dark. But that is also the point. 					<description><![CDATA[Climbing Rinjani is one of the most powerful mountain experiences in Indonesia. The country’s second-highest volcano (3,726 m) rises dramatically above the island of Lombok, commanding respect and, on clear days, drawing attention even from the neighboring islands of Bali and Sumbawa. 					<description><![CDATA[When people think of volcanoes in Indonesia, names like Bromo, Rinjani, Batur, or Merapi usually come to mind. But Mount Tambora often stays under the radar — despite the fact that its 1815 eruption was the most powerful volcanic explosion in recorded human history.
